In the United States, the Federal Emergency Management Agency (FEMA) coordinates information requests between emergency managers and the national level. This process involves collaboration with state and local emergency management agencies to ensure effective communication and resource allocation during disasters. FEMA's role is crucial in facilitating the flow of information and supporting decision-making during emergencies.
